How often should you replace the brake pads and rotors?

  • Brake pad life depends on driving habits; many drivers see 30,000–70,000 miles for pads, while rotors often last longer but should be inspected regularly.
  • We recommend routine inspections at every oil change or at least once a year to monitor wear on your 2021 Hyundai Veloster and catch issues early.
  • Our inspections include thickness checks, rotor condition, and hydraulic system review to plan cost-effective service that protects you long term.

2021 Hyundai Veloster Brake Pads and Rotors

Replacing both brake pads and rotors on your 2021 Hyundai Veloster at the same time delivers the best stopping performance and longest service life. When new pads are installed onto worn rotors, uneven contact and vibration can shorten pad life and compromise pedal feel. At Larry H. Miller Hyundai Albuquerque we inspect pad thickness, rotor runout, and surface condition before recommending whether rotors should be resurfaced or replaced. Our technicians follow Hyundai procedures to ensure proper bedding-in and consistent friction characteristics. Because we use OEM parts and calibrated tools, the replacement is precise and reliable, reducing the chance of rework and saving you money over time. We also review brake fluid condition and caliper operation so the whole system operates as designed.
